Halima’s Compassion and Practical Know-how

Halima’s Compassion and Practical Know-how


Author Country :Kenya
Genre Type :True Story
Location :Garissa, Kenya
Year of Publication :0/
Publication :
Sub Theme :Compassion, Self-Sacrifice, Service, Using One's Talents/
Author Name :Anastasia Lott, M.M./
Author City :Garissa
============================================================

       
I was bicycling from our village in Garissa, Kenya, to deliver medical supplies
to a village three miles away.  Since I had not secured the box too well, I had
to stop every time it fell off.  At a manayatta, or homestead, where a
group of herders lived, a woman named Halima saw my predicament.  She tore a
strip two inches wide from her own clothing and used it to
help me tie the box onto the bike.  As I reached my destination safely and with
the supplies intact, I gave thanks for Halima’s compassion and practical
know-how.
